class ProperHelpFormatter(configargparse.RawDescriptionHelpFormatter): | |
paragraph_edge = re.compile(r"(\n\s*\n)", re.MULTILINE) | |
class _Section(configargparse.RawDescriptionHelpFormatter._Section): | |
def format_help(self): | |
if self.parent is not None: | |
self.formatter._indent() | |
join = self.formatter._join_parts | |
item_help = join([func(*args) for func, args in self.items]) | |
if self.parent is not None: | |
self.formatter._dedent() | |
if not item_help: | |
return '' | |
if self.heading is not configargparse.SUPPRESS and self.heading is not None: | |
current_indent = self.formatter._current_indent | |
heading = '%*s%s:\n' % (current_indent, '', self.heading[0].upper() + self.heading[1:]) | |
else: | |
heading = '' | |
return join(['\n', heading, item_help, '\n']) | |
def __init__( | |
self, | |
prog, | |
indent_increment=2, | |
max_help_position=24, | |
width=None | |
): | |
if not help_formatter_override_width is None: | |
width = help_formatter_override_width | |
if width is None: | |
width = shutil.get_terminal_size().columns | |
width -= 2 | |
self._prog = prog | |
self._indent_increment = indent_increment | |
self._original_max_help_position = max_help_position | |
self._max_help_position = min(max_help_position, max(width - 20, indent_increment * 2)) | |
self._width = width | |
self._current_indent = 0 | |
self._level = 0 | |
self._action_max_length = 0 | |
self._root_section = self._Section(self, None) | |
self._current_section = self._root_section | |
self._whitespace_matcher = re.compile(r'\s+', re.ASCII) | |
self._long_break_matcher = re.compile(r'\n\n\n+') | |
def set_width(self, width: int=None): | |
if width > 0: | |
global help_formatter_override_width | |
help_formatter_override_width = width | |
else: | |
help_formatter_override_width = None | |
return help_formatter_override_width | |
def add_arguments(self, actions): | |
actions = natsorted(actions, key=attrgetter('option_strings'), alg=ns.IGNORECASE) | |
super(ProperHelpFormatter, self).add_arguments(actions) | |
def add_usage(self, usage, actions, groups, prefix="Usage:\n"): | |
if usage is not configargparse.SUPPRESS: | |
args = usage, actions, groups, prefix + (' ' * self._indent_increment) | |
self._add_item(self._format_usage, args) | |
def _fill_text(self, text, width, indent): | |
paragraphs = self.paragraph_edge.split(text) | |
for paranum in range(0, len(paragraphs)): | |
found_heading = re.search('^([^:]+:\n)', paragraphs[paranum], flags=re.MULTILINE) | |
heading = '' | |
if found_heading: | |
heading = found_heading.group(1) | |
paragraphs[paranum] = re.sub(re.escape(heading), '', paragraphs[paranum]) | |
paragraphs[paranum] = (' ' * self._indent_increment) + paragraphs[paranum] | |
else: | |
paragraphs[paranum] = (' ' * self._indent_increment) + paragraphs[paranum] | |
paragraphs[paranum] = heading + textwrap.fill( | |
paragraphs[paranum], | |
width, | |
initial_indent=indent, | |
subsequent_indent=indent, | |
replace_whitespace=False, | |
) | |
return "\n".join(paragraphs) | |
def _format_action(self, action): | |
help_position = min(self._action_max_length + 2, self._max_help_position) | |
help_width = max(self._width - help_position, 11) | |
action_width = help_position - self._current_indent - 2 | |
action_header = self._format_action_invocation(action) | |
if not action.help: | |
tup = self._current_indent, '', action_header | |
action_header = '%*s%s\n' % tup | |
else: | |
tup = self._current_indent, '', action_header | |
action_header = '%*s%s\n' % tup | |
indent_first = help_position | |
parts = [action_header] | |
if action.help: | |
help_text = self._expand_help(action) | |
help_lines = self._split_lines(help_text, help_width) | |
#termcols | |
for line in help_lines: | |
parts.append('%*s%s\n' % (help_position, '', line)) | |
elif not action_header.endswith('\n'): | |
parts.append('\n') | |
for subaction in self._iter_indented_subactions(action): | |
parts.append(self._format_action(subaction)) | |
return self._join_parts(parts) | |
def _get_help_string(self, action): | |
help = action.help | |
help = help[0].upper() + help[1:] | |
if '%(default)' not in action.help: | |
if action.default is not configargparse.SUPPRESS: | |
defaulting_nargs = [configargparse.OPTIONAL, configargparse.ZERO_OR_MORE] | |
if action.option_strings or action.nargs in defaulting_nargs: | |
help += ' (Default: "%(default)s")' | |
return help |

This is a help formatter that better adheres to proper English, understands headings within a description text for the main app, and can handle multi-paragraph description text.
